Source code for apps.widgets.notifications.models

"""Model definition for notification service."""

from django.db import models
from django.contrib.auth.models import User
from django.contrib.messages import constants as message_constants
from django.core.mail.message import EmailMultiAlternatives
from django.conf import settings
from django.contrib.contenttypes.models import ContentType
from django.contrib.contenttypes import generic
from django.template import Template, Context
from markdown import markdown

# Notification Levels
from apps.managers.cache_mgr import cache_mgr
from apps.managers.challenge_mgr import challenge_mgr

constants = message_constants

TYPE_CHOICES = (
    ('round-transition', 'Round Transition'),
    ('raffle-winner', 'Raffle Winner'),
    ('prize-winner', 'Prize Winner'),
    ('commitment-ready', 'Commitment Ready'),
    ('prize-winner-receipt', 'Prize Winner Receipt Form'),
    ('raffle-winner-receipt', 'Raffle Winner Receipt Form'),
    )
"""Possible notification types."""


[docs]class NoticeTemplate(models.Model): """Templates for built in notifications.""" TEMPLATE_TEXT = """ Uses <a href='http://daringfireball.net/projects/markdown/syntax'>Markdown</a> formatting. The available template variables are listed <a href='https://github.com/keokilee/makahiki/wiki/Notice-Templates'>here</a>. """ notice_type = models.SlugField(max_length=50, choices=TYPE_CHOICES) template = models.TextField(help_text=TEMPLATE_TEXT) admin_tool_tip = "Templates for build in notifications."
[docs] def render(self, context_dict=None): """Renders the message first using Django's templating system, then using Markdown. The template renderer uses the passed in context to insert variables.""" if not context_dict: context_dict = {} template = Template(self.template) template = template.render(Context(context_dict)) return markdown(template)
def __unicode__(self): return self.notice_type
[docs]class UserNotification(models.Model): """User Notification""" LEVEL_CHOICES = ( (10, 'DEBUG'), (20, 'INFO'), (25, 'SUCCESS'), (30, 'WARNING'), (40, 'ERROR'), ) recipient = models.ForeignKey( User, help_text="The recipient of this notification.") contents = models.TextField( help_text="The content of the notification.") unread = models.BooleanField(default=True) updated_at = models.DateTimeField(auto_now=True) created_at = models.DateTimeField(auto_now_add=True) level = models.IntegerField( default=constants.INFO, choices=LEVEL_CHOICES, help_text="The notification level, such as INFO or ERROR.") display_alert = models.BooleanField( default=False, help_text="If enabled, display the alert dialog box to user.") content_type = models.ForeignKey(ContentType, null=True, blank=True) object_id = models.PositiveIntegerField(null=True, blank=True) content_object = generic.GenericForeignKey('content_type', 'object_id') @property
[docs] def is_success(self): """Return true if success.""" if self.level == constants.SUCCESS: return True return False
@property
[docs] def icon_class(self): """Return the css class for the icon.""" if self.level == constants.ERROR: return "icon-warning-sign" elif self.level == constants.SUCCESS: return "icon-star" return "icon-info-sign"
@property
[docs] def style_class(self): """Return the style class""" if self.level == constants.ERROR or self.level == constants.WARNING: return "ui-state-error" return "ui-state-highlight"
@staticmethod
[docs] def create_info_notification(recipient, contents, display_alert=False, content_object=None): """Create an info level notification.""" notification = UserNotification( recipient=recipient, contents=contents, level=constants.INFO, display_alert=display_alert, ) if content_object: notification.content_object = content_object notification.save()
@staticmethod
[docs] def create_success_notification(recipient, contents, display_alert=False, content_object=None): """Create a success notification.""" notification = UserNotification( recipient=recipient, contents=contents, level=constants.SUCCESS, display_alert=display_alert, ) if content_object: notification.content_object = content_object notification.save()
@staticmethod
[docs] def create_warning_notification(recipient, contents, display_alert=True, content_object=None): """Create a warning level notification.""" notification = UserNotification( recipient=recipient, contents=contents, level=constants.WARNING, display_alert=display_alert, ) if content_object: notification.content_object = content_object notification.save()
@staticmethod
[docs] def create_error_notification(recipient, contents, display_alert=True, content_object=None): """Create an error level notification.""" notification = UserNotification( recipient=recipient, contents=contents, level=constants.ERROR, display_alert=display_alert, ) if content_object: notification.content_object = content_object # print display_alert notification.save()
@staticmethod
[docs] def create_email_notification(recipient_email, subject, message, html_message=None): """Create an email notification.""" if settings.EMAIL_BACKEND == 'django.core.mail.backends.locmem.EmailBackend' or\ challenge_mgr.get_challenge().email_enabled: msg = EmailMultiAlternatives(subject, message, settings.SERVER_EMAIL, [recipient_email, ]) if html_message: msg.attach_alternative(html_message, "text/html") msg.send()
[docs] def save(self, *args, **kwargs): """Custom save method.""" super(UserNotification, self).save(*args, **kwargs) cache_mgr.delete("notification-%s" % self.recipient.username)
